Jetepar Injection is a liver-protective and detoxifying medicine containing a combination of Essential Amino Acids, Cyanocobalamin (Vitamin B12), and other cofactors. It is widely prescribed for the treatment of liver diseases, including fatty liver, hepatitis, cirrhosis, alcoholic liver disease, and drug-induced liver injury.
Jetepar works by supporting liver cell regeneration, enhancing detoxification, improving metabolism, and reducing fatigue associated with liver dysfunction.

Jetepar Injection is prescribed for:
Fatty liver disease (NAFLD)
Alcoholic liver disease & cirrhosis
Hepatitis (viral, toxic, or drug-induced)
Liver detoxification (due to toxins or alcohol)
Supporting liver function during long-term medication (e.g., antibiotics, anti-TB drugs, chemotherapy)
General fatigue & weakness due to liver dysfunction
